Output e3ecb68fe35a756e073291db2fe70112eefa9a4b2a70e2a74eaa1f9affc267ad:1

value
666839
script pubkey
OP_0 OP_PUSHBYTES_20 45841eb4c9dc9db2cb0449cfb341853c82d9c4be
address
bc1qgkzpadxfmjwm9jcyf88mxsv98jpdn397vferqe
transaction
e3ecb68fe35a756e073291db2fe70112eefa9a4b2a70e2a74eaa1f9affc267ad
confirmations
151547
spent
true